How much do systems engineering intern j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 27, 2026, the average hourly pay for systems engineering intern in Illinois is $18.72,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.62 and $20.29 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Systems Engineering Intern vs Systems Analyst?

AspectSystems Engineering InternSystems Analyst
Required CredentialsTypically pursuing or recent graduate in engineering, computer science, or related fieldBachelor's degree in IT, computer science, or related field; certifications like CompTIA or ITIL beneficial
Work EnvironmentInternship setting, often in engineering or technical departmentsOffice-based, analyzing and improving IT systems and processes
Employer & Industry UsageUsed in engineering, aerospace, defense, and tech companiesCommon in IT, finance, healthcare, and consulting firms

While both roles involve technical knowledge, a Systems Engineering Intern focuses on supporting engineering projects and gaining hands-on experience, whereas a Systems Analyst concentrates on analyzing and optimizing existing IT systems within organizations.

Job description

Position Purpose:
The Engineering Intern role with the Advanced Technology Group (ATG) offers students an incredible opportunity to gain real-world experience while still in school. This role blends classroom theory with firsthand experience, allowing you to apply your skills in real-world scenarios. Hendrickson values employee development and seeks candidates eager to kickstart their careers by working independently and collaborating with engineers on innovative projects.
Essential Functions:
  • Working on the design and development of embedded systems and components, such as, but not limited to, vehicle sensing technology and control systems.
  • Create CAD models and simulations for ongoing projects.
  • Assisting with conducting tests on embedded systems and equipment to ensure they function correctly.
  • Supporting with troubleshooting embedded systems and prototypes that fail or require adjustments through testing.
  • Assisting with writing, testing, and debugging code for various applications and systems.
  • Completing data collection and root cause analysis (RCA) of field and development systems.
  • Analyzing data from tests and experiments to assist the engineering team in drawing conclusions and making recommendations for improvements.
  • Preparing technical documentation, including but not limited to reports, schematics, and user manuals.
  • Collaborating closely with engineers, technicians, and other team members, both within ATG, and cross-functionally across other business units to complete projects and solve problems.
  • Understand and apply learned industry and company standards, and regulations, to ensure compliance and safety.
  • Assisting in the creation and testing of prototypes through 3D printing, machining, fabrication, printed circuit board (PCB) design, assembly, installation, and calibration to evaluate their performance and feasibility.
  • Assist with part or supply procurement from other company locations or vendors.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

Education and Training
  • Enrolled college student in an electrical engineering, mechanical engineering, or computer engineering program.
  • A minimum GPA of 3.0 on a 4.0 scale.

Minimum Qualifications
  • Must possess a valid Driver's License.
  • Ability to work on-site on a full-time basis.
  • Participation in STEM or FIRST extracurriculars is preferred.
  • Basic understanding of engineering principles and concepts.
  • Strong desire for multi-disciplinary learning.
  • Familiarity with tools and software such as, but not limited to, CAD and/or MATLAB.
  • Familiarity with programming languages such as C++, Java, and/or Python.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office programs such as Outlook, PowerPoint, Excel, etc.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ving abilities.
  • Ability to communicate effectively and work among a team.
